Overview
The Licensed Practical Nurse (LPN) performs a broad array of nursing tasks under the supervision of a registered nurse or provider. The individual provides direct patient care for diverse patient populations that vary in gender, age, socioeconomic status, education, physical and mental abilities, locations, sexual lifestyle, and racial and ethnic background. The LPN implements technical nursing procedures according to established policies and procedures and plan of care, assists and reinforces routine patient education, and documents patient care appropriately.
The LPN communicates and interacts with other team members to facilitate teamwork and delivery of quality care
- Current Alabama or multi-state licensure required.
- BLS for Healthcare Providers must be obtained the orientation period.
- PEARS for Healthcare Providers must be obtained within the orientation period.
- MOAB required.
